Neltenexine
Neltenexine is a mucolytic agent and an inhibitor of anion hypersecretion. Neltenexine acts on NKCC1, NBC1 and AE2 transporters located on the basolateral membrane of airway epithelial cells. Neltenexine reduces Cl-/HCO3- uptake by inhibiting NKCC1 and NBC1, activates AE2 to promote Cl- excretion, reduces β2-adrenergic agonist-induced anion hypersecretion without blocking CFTR channels, and maintains appropriate airway fluid levels. Neltenexine can be used in research related to chronic obstructive pulmonary disease and emphysema.

Activité biologique
Neltenexine (100 μM) reduces Terbutaline (HY-B0802A)-stimulated anion (Cl- and HCO3-) secretion in Calu-3 cells by inhibiting basolateral anion uptake transporters, without altering Na+ absorption[1].
Neltenexine (100 μM) reduces Terbutaline-stimulated Cl- secretion in Calu-3 cells under HCO3--free conditions. Its mechanism of action involves inhibiting the activity of the basolateral Na+/K+/2Cl- cotransporter (NKCC1) without altering Na+ absorption[1].
Neltenexine (100 μM) reduces terbutaline-stimulated anion secretion in bumetanide (HY-17468)-pretreated Calu-3 cells by inhibiting basolateral NBC1 activity and activating the Cl-/HCO3- exchanger (AE2)[1].
Neltenexine (100 μM) reduces Terbutaline-stimulated HCO3- secretion in Cl--free Calu-3 cells by inhibiting basolateral NBC1 activity[1].
Neltenexine (100 μM) exerts no net effect on basal anion (Cl- and HCO3-) secretion in Calu-3 cells under in vitro conditions with the simultaneous presence of Cl- and HCO3-[1].
Neltenexine (100 μM) reduces basal Cl- secretion in Calu-3 cells under HCO3- -free conditions by inhibiting the activity of basolateral NKCC1[1].
Neltenexine (100 μM) reduces basal HCO3- secretion in Cl--free Calu-3 cells by inhibiting the activity of basolateral NBC1[1].
